#594a83 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#594a83 is composed of 34.9% red, 29%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.1% cyan, 43.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 255.8 degrees, a saturation of 27.8% and a lightness of 40.2%. #594a83 color hex could be obtained by blending #b294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#594a83 color description : Mostly desaturated dark violet.
#594a83 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#594a83 has RGB values of R:89, G:74,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 5851779.
